‘The Crown’ Season 4: Intruder at Buckingham Palace
One summer’s morning in 1982 Queen Elizabeth II awoke startled when she realised an intruder was in her room. The intruder was Michael Fagan, an unemployed tradesman who wanted to have a chat with Her Majesty. What transpired between the Queen and Fagan has since gone down in history as one of the most dramatic royal security breaches on record. Nearly four decades later, no one really knows what exactly went on - except for Fagan and the Queen. Now the episode has been dramatised for a Season 4 episode of Netflix’s ‘The Crown’. #TheQueen #TheCrown #TheCrownSeason4
